چکیده
The condensation reaction of isonicotino hydrazide with 5-bromo- 2-hydroxy- 3-methoxy benzaldehyde was performed to successfully synthesized the novel azomethine (Schiff base) ligand of the title compound named as [(E)-N′-(5-bromo- 2-hydroxy- 3-methoxy benzylidene) isonicotino hydrazide]. Synthetic ligand has been characterized by Fourier-transform infrared spectroscopy (FT-IR), ultraviolet- visible spectroscopy (UV–Vis), proton nuclear magnetic resonance spectroscopy (1H-NMR), and mass spectrometry. The proposed molecular structure was confirmed by the obtained spectroscopic data which showed the ligand to be a bidentate chelate. The ligand was then used for the reaction of transition metal chloride salts of Zn(II), Cu(II), Co(II) and Cd(II) to give a series of the complexes ML₂Cl₂. Complexes were synthesized at the molar ratio; M:L (where L is the ligand) of 1:2. The spectroscopic studies showed that the coordination occurred between the azomethine nitrogen and the carbonyl oxygen atom, and enabled the ligand acts as a neutral bidentate N,O-donor system. Molar conductivity measurements, magnetic susceptibility studies, melting point determinations, FT-IR, UV–Vis spectroscopy, mass spectrometry, and elemental microanalysis (C, H and N) were carried out for the synthesized metal complexes. The spectroscopic, analytical and magnetic information did confirm the suggested structures and indicated octahedral geometries around the metal centres. The anti-bacterial activities of free ligand and its metal complexes have been tested against the gram-positive (Bacillus subtilis) and gram-negative (Escherichia coli) bacterial strains by the minimum inhibitory concentration (MIC) method. In both cases, the results indicated that the ligand and its metal complexes showed good antibacterial activity against the microorganisms tested.
